Anyone ever have a cat that experienced micro strokes?
I think one of mine has had 3 since September. Vet thinks it's petite mal seizures but my online sleuthing leads me to think otherwise.
Not a cat, but my old dog (rip). Saw the vet next day, but dog was fine by then. From my description vet could not determine stroke or seizure. Vet said next time use your phone and make a video. Week later same thing happened so I took a video. Vet took one look and said stroke.

Same with my cat re: being fine by the time you get to the vet.
I should have taken a vid during the last one. It's the only one I saw so I guess I was too focused on watching what was happening and helping him.
First time it happened I was just about to go to bed and he came in the room dragging his hind leg like it was broken but otherwise seemed okay. I freaked and loaded him into a crate and made the hour drive to the nearest emergency vet at midnight and I don't do well driving at night. Got there and they took him back bringing him out 15mins later pronouncing him fine.
That was in the beginning of September. 7 weeks ago he was dragging his leg again (not sure if it was the same). Took him into the vet the next day for tests and vet said blood work looked good. However this time he limped for several days after. Vet gave me gabapentin to give him daily but he wouldn't take the powder on his food so we decided to go with the liquid administering it if and when he had another episode.
A week ago today we were relaxing on the couch when he started to act odd. Nothing big but something told me he wasn't right. He kept rearranging himself and oddly waving his right front paw in the air. Then he was unable to retract the claws on his right paw (kept catching on everything) then from the ankle joint down he had prawn pawn (curled) and would walk it that way. Also his toe beans were cold and clammy. He cried some but not a lot. Self soothed with loud purring and I thought one pupil was bigger than the other. Otherwise he was looking around and appeared normal. He could jump up and down off the couch even with prawn paw.
I gave him the gabapentin and it kicked in about an hour and a half later allowing him to relax and sleep.
The next morning he was limping but came out from his favorite hiding spot for breakfast. He's been limping all week but it seems better today. His personality is back though he's not hunting his toys at night or sleeping on the bed with me.
I did take him in to the vet where we discussed everything and the vet voiced his opinion that it's petite mal seizures but the limb weakness makes me think it's something more. During the episode I saw there was nothing that happened that might have caused a pulled muscle. It was all very calm.
I think I'm going to ask him to look into the stroke idea because it's possible to treat underlying conditions that cause a stroke thus preventing them.
